Few foliage plants can rival hardy ferns for their understated elegance and beauty. This collection of evergreen species are perfect for creating a leafy woodland feel in a lightly shaded corner. Plant them among bluebells and other woodland favourites to add a splash of colour. Let them mingle and spread naturally to create year round ground cover. These hardy ferns are low maintenance and very easy to establish.
Fern Hardy Collection comprises:
- Asplenium scolopendrium (Hart’s Tongue Fern) – A tough evergreen species that will quickly spread to form natural looking colonies. Height and spread: 60cm (24″).
- Dryopteris erythrosora (Japanese Shield Fern) – Semi-evergreen fern producing airy, coppery-pink fronds that mature to light green. Height: 60cm (24″). Spread: 40cm (16″).
- Polystichum proliferum (Mother Shield Fern) – A striking evergreen species with long, elegant fronds. Height and spread: 90cm (36″).
